What Exactly Is Concrete Leveling?
Concrete leveling, often called slabjacking or mudjacking, is a method that lifts sunken concrete slabs back to their original position. Instead of tearing out old concrete and pouring new, which can be expensive and disruptive, concrete leveling uses a specialized material injected underneath the slab. This material fills empty spaces and creates upward pressure, gently raising the concrete until it is level. This technique works for many types of concrete surfaces, from driveways and patios to sidewalks and garage floors. It is a precise process that requires skilled professionals to ensure the best results.

Common Causes of Uneven Concrete Slabs
Understanding why concrete sinks helps in preventing future issues and choosing the right repair method. Several factors contribute to uneven concrete.
Soil Erosion and Washout
Water is a primary culprit. Rainwater or irrigation water can seep underneath concrete slabs, especially if drainage is poor. Over time, this water washes away the soil supporting the concrete, creating voids or empty spaces. Without proper support, the concrete slab will eventually sink into these voids. This is a very common issue in areas with heavy rainfall or sandy soil.
Poor Soil Compaction
When concrete is poured, the ground beneath it must be properly prepared and compacted. If the soil is not compacted enough, it will settle over time, leaving gaps under the concrete. This settling can happen slowly or quickly, depending on the soil type and the weight of the concrete above it. New construction often experiences this if proper soil preparation steps are skipped.
Tree Roots
Large tree roots growing under concrete slabs can exert significant pressure, pushing the concrete upwards. Conversely, if a tree is removed, the decaying roots can leave voids beneath the slab, causing it to sink. The expansion and contraction of roots with moisture changes can also shift the soil, leading to unevenness.
Heavy Loads and Traffic
Concrete is strong, but it has limits. Continuously driving heavy vehicles over a driveway or parking lot can put immense stress on the slabs and the soil beneath them. This constant pressure can cause the soil to compact or shift, leading to sinking or cracking. Overloading a concrete surface beyond its design capacity will accelerate wear and tear.
Natural Soil Shrinkage and Expansion
Some soil types, like clay, expand when wet and shrink when dry. This constant cycle of expansion and contraction can destabilize the ground beneath concrete slabs. As the soil moves, it can create voids or cause the concrete to shift, leading to uneven surfaces. This is a natural process that can be hard to prevent entirely but can be managed with proper drainage and leveling techniques.
Methods of Professional Concrete Leveling
There are two main methods for concrete leveling: mudjacking and polyjacking. Both achieve the same goal but use different materials and techniques.
Mudjacking (Slabjacking)
Mudjacking is the older, more traditional method. It involves drilling small holes, typically 1 to 2 inches in diameter, through the sunken concrete slab. A special mixture, often called “slurry” or “mud,” is then pumped under the slab through these holes. This slurry is a blend of natural soil, cement, and water. As the slurry fills the voids and builds pressure, it lifts the concrete slab back to its desired level.
How Mudjacking Works
1. Drilling: Technicians drill small access holes in the sunken concrete.
2. Injection: A hydraulic pump injects the cement-based slurry beneath the slab.
3. Lifting: The pressure from the injected material fills voids and lifts the concrete.
4. Patching: Once level, the holes are filled with a concrete patch.
Benefits of Mudjacking
Cost-Effective: Generally less expensive than polyurethane foam injection.
Natural Materials: Uses a mixture of natural soil and cement, which is often seen as more environmentally friendly.
Proven Method: Has been used successfully for many decades.
Strong Support: The dense slurry provides a solid, long-lasting base for the concrete.

Polyurethane Foam Injection (Polyjacking)
Polyjacking is a newer, more advanced method that uses high-density polyurethane foam. Similar to mudjacking, small holes are drilled into the concrete. However, these holes are much smaller, usually around 5/8 inch in diameter. A liquid polyurethane foam is injected through these holes. Once injected, the foam expands rapidly, filling voids and lifting the concrete slab. The foam cures quickly, creating a strong, lightweight, and waterproof support structure.
How Polyjacking Works
1. Drilling: Smaller, less noticeable holes are drilled into the concrete.
2. Injection: Liquid polyurethane foam is injected under the slab.
3. Expansion and Lifting: The foam expands quickly, filling voids and lifting the concrete.
4. Curing: The foam hardens rapidly, providing stable support.
5. Patching: The small holes are patched, becoming almost invisible.
Benefits of Polyjacking
Lightweight: The foam is much lighter than mudjacking slurry, which is ideal for areas where additional weight on the soil is a concern.
Faster Cure Time: The foam hardens within minutes, allowing for immediate use of the concrete surface.
Smaller Holes: The smaller injection holes are less noticeable and cause less disruption.
Waterproof: Polyurethane foam repels water, which helps prevent future erosion and provides a moisture barrier.
Durable: The foam is very strong and resistant to breakdown, offering long-lasting stability.
Environmentally Friendly: Many polyurethane foams are made from recycled materials and are inert once cured.

Comparing Mudjacking and Polyjacking
Both methods are effective, but your specific situation will guide the best choice. Mudjacking is often chosen for its lower cost and use of natural materials. Polyjacking is favored for its speed, lighter weight, smaller injection holes, and waterproof properties. A professional assessment will help determine which method is most suitable for your concrete leveling needs in Everett, Washington. For example, if you need to level a large industrial floor that needs to be back in service quickly, polyjacking might be the better choice. If you have a residential sidewalk and budget is a primary concern, mudjacking could be more appropriate.
The Process of Professional Concrete Leveling
Understanding the steps involved helps you know what to expect when you hire Concrete Leveling Services. The process is systematic and designed for precision.
Step 1: Initial Inspection and Assessment
A qualified technician begins by thoroughly inspecting your uneven concrete. They identify the specific areas that need lifting, assess the extent of the sinking, and look for signs of what caused the problem. This includes checking the soil conditions, drainage patterns, and the type of concrete slab. This initial assessment is crucial for planning the most effective leveling strategy and determining whether mudjacking or polyjacking is best. They will also measure the exact amount of lift needed.
Step 2: Preparing the Site
Before work begins, the crew prepares the area. This might involve moving obstacles, clearing debris, and ensuring easy access to the concrete slabs. They also ensure that any nearby plants or landscaping are protected from the work. This preparation step helps the process run smoothly and efficiently.
Step 3: Drilling Access Holes
Small, strategically placed holes are drilled through the sunken concrete slab. For mudjacking, these holes are typically larger, about 1 to 2 inches in diameter. For polyjacking, the holes are much smaller, around 5/8 inch. The number and placement of these holes are carefully chosen to ensure even lifting and proper distribution of the lifting material. The drilling process is precise to avoid damaging the concrete more than necessary.
Step 4: Injecting the Lifting Material
Using specialized equipment, the chosen lifting materialeither a cement-based slurry for mudjacking or high-density polyurethane foam for polyjackingis injected under the concrete slab through the drilled holes. The material flows into the voids beneath the concrete, filling any empty spaces and beginning to create upward pressure. This step requires careful control and monitoring to ensure a gradual and controlled lift.
Step 5: Lifting and Leveling the Concrete
As the material is injected, technicians continuously monitor the concrete slab’s movement. They use levels and other tools to ensure the slab is lifted slowly and evenly back to its correct height. This controlled lifting prevents cracking and ensures the concrete matches the surrounding surfaces. The injection stops once the concrete is perfectly level. This precision is a hallmark of professional Concrete Leveling Services.
Step 6: Patching the Holes
Once the concrete is level and the lifting material has set, the drilled holes are patched. For mudjacking, a concrete patching compound is used to fill the larger holes, blending them with the existing concrete. For polyjacking, the smaller holes are filled with a special sealant that is often nearly invisible once cured. The goal is to leave the surface looking as clean and uniform as possible.
Step 7: Curing and Cleanup
After the holes are patched, the site is cleaned up. For mudjacking, the concrete may need a few hours to a day before heavy use, depending on the specific slurry mix. For polyjacking, the foam cures very quickly, often allowing the surface to be used almost immediately. The crew ensures all equipment and debris are removed, leaving your property tidy.

When to Consider Concrete Leveling: Signs to Look For
Knowing when to call for Concrete Leveling Services can save you time and money. Look for these common signs: Uneven Slabs: You notice one concrete slab is higher or lower than its neighbor. This is the most obvious sign.
Trip Hazards: There are noticeable lips or gaps between concrete sections that could cause someone to trip.
Pooling Water: Water collects in certain areas of your concrete after rain, indicating a sunken section.
Cracks: While not all cracks mean sinking, cracks that run across a slab or show a clear height difference between sides often point to underlying settlement.
Separation from Structures: Your driveway or patio is pulling away from your home’s foundation, garage, or another structure.
Doors or Windows Sticking: If interior concrete slabs are sinking, it can sometimes affect door frames or window sills, causing them to stick.
Drainage Issues: Water runs towards your home instead of away from it because of a sunken concrete path.If you observe any of these signs, it is wise to contact a professional for an inspection. Early intervention can prevent more extensive and costly damage.

Maintenance Tips After Concrete Leveling
Once your concrete is level, a few simple steps can help keep it in excellent condition for years to come.
Improve Drainage Around Concrete
Ensure that water drains away from your concrete surfaces. Install gutters, downspout extensions, or French drains if needed. Proper drainage is key to preventing future soil erosion beneath your slabs.
Manage Landscaping and Tree Roots
If tree roots were a factor, consider root barriers or consult an arborist about managing root growth near concrete. Avoid planting large trees too close to concrete structures.
Seal Cracks and Joints
Regularly inspect your concrete for new cracks or gaps in joints. Seal these promptly with appropriate concrete caulk or sealant. This prevents water from seeping underneath and causing new problems.
Avoid Overloading Surfaces
Be mindful of the weight you place on your concrete. Avoid parking excessively heavy vehicles on residential driveways if they are not designed for such loads. Distribute weight evenly when possible.
Regular Cleaning
Keep your concrete clean to prevent the buildup of debris that can trap moisture.
